Summary

The Real Housewives of D.C.’s Mary Amons steps back Behind The Rope. Mary is watching this season of The Real Housewives of Dallas. Yes RHODC is watching RHOD. Mary and David are also real life friends with many of the RHOD such as Jen Davis, D’Andra Simmons, and LeeAnne Locken. Mary and David talk about these friendships and what these women are like in real life when the cameras are not rolling. They also talk about what happens when you are friends with both LeeAnne and D’Andra, two Housewives who notoriously don’t get along. What happens if they both wanna hang and grab drinks the same night? Who do you choose? Mary also chats about this season of RHOD sharing her opinions on other newcomer Tiffany Moon, how important is it to eat chicken feet, how well Bravo dealt with Brandi Redmond’s "racially incentive”, for lack of a better word, viral video, and just how the franchise is holding up with the absence of OG LeeAnne Locken. Speaking of LeeAnne, Mary and David chat about whether Bravo did the right thing in letting LeeAnne go and is there a double standard considering other Bravo cast members still have a job. Of course, David didn’t let Mary go without hearing the RHODC gossip update. Mary fills us in on all the off camera drama and updates going on in her life as well as in the lives of Lynda Erkiletian, Cat Ommanney, Staci Turner and last, but certainly not least, Michaele Salahi Schon. Mary gives us her thoughts about the too soon end to RHODC, Andy Cohen’s recent tweets with Meghan McCain about a desired RHODC reboot, and, in today’s political climate, what would that even look like. Finally, Mary updates us on what she is up to these days which includes a look at her brand new Blog Hippy Chica!!!
